Carter Jensen's emotional journey to the Royals' Opening Day roster is a testament to resilience, especially as he prepares to step onto the field in Atlanta. Meanwhile, all eyes will be on Cole Ragans as he takes the mound in the season opener, with a chance to ignite his comeback against a formidable Braves lineup. The Royals need all the firepower they can muster, especially after two consecutive winning seasons and the looming question of whether they can contend for a pennant in 2026. As anticipation builds, fans are left wondering if the team's offseason moves were enough to solidify their competitive edge. With an intriguing mix of young talent and past stars on the roster, the Royals are at a defining moment as they look to make their mark this season.
